Recognizing Roofing System Installation Expenses



When you think about roof setup expenses, it's essential to recognize the various aspects that can influence the last cost. Initially, consider the sort of roofing material you desire. Options like asphalt tiles, metal roof covering, or floor tiles each come with their very own price points.

The complexity of your roof covering layout likewise plays a role; a basic gable roof is usually more affordable to set up than a multi-layered or elaborate style.

Next off, think of the dimension of your roofing system. Bigger roofs require more products and labor, substantially affecting the general cost. Your location can't be forgotten either; labor rates and material accessibility vary between areas, which can affect your budget plan.

Furthermore, timing issues. Professional roofer could've seasonal fluctuations in costs, and working with during peak times can cause higher prices.

Last but not least, don't forget potential permits and evaluations, which are occasionally essential depending upon your local policies. Understanding these facets will certainly assist you set a realistic budget and plan for the investment in your house.

Elements Affecting Prices



Several vital aspects affect roof setup prices that you ought to think about as you plan your job.

First, the sort of roof covering material plays a considerable function. Asphalt tiles are usually a lot more economical, while materials like slate or steel can drive prices up.


Your roofing's dimension and pitch likewise affect rates; larger or steeper roofs need even more materials and labor, raising the general expenditure.

Labor costs can differ depending upon your area and the professional's experience. It's essential to get numerous quotes to ensure you're getting a reasonable cost.

In addition, if your roofing system has existing problems, like architectural damages or mold, these will require to be resolved before installment, including in your expenses.

Seasonality matters too. Roof projects are typically less expensive in the off-peak months, while demand during top period can inflate costs.

Finally, regional permits and policies may call for costs, so it's excellent to examine what's required in your location.
